## Timeline
|
||
|
||
The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.
|
||
|
||
- **2019-01-22** Committee on State and Local Government suggested and ordered printed.
|
||
- **2019-01-22** The Bill was REFERRED to the Committee on STATE AND LOCAL GOVERNMENT. `referral-committee`
|
||
- **2019-01-22** Sent for concurrence. ORDERED SENT FORTHWITH.
|
||
- **2019-01-24** The Bill was REFERRED to the Committee on STATE AND LOCAL GOVERNMENT in concurrence `referral-committee`
|
||
- **2019-03-19** Reports READ.
|
||
- **2019-03-19** On motion of Representative MARTIN of Sinclair, the Majority Ought to Pass Report was ACCEPTED.
|
||
- **2019-03-19** ROLL CALL NO. 17
|
||
- **2019-03-19** (Yeas 84 - Nays 55 - Absent 10 - Excused 1 Vacant 1)
|
||
- **2019-03-19** The Bill was READ ONCE. `reading-1`
|
||
- **2019-03-19** Under suspension of the rules, the Bill was given its SECOND READING without REFERENCE to the Committee on Bills in the Second Reading.
|
||
- **2019-03-19** The Bill was PASSED TO BE ENGROSSED.
|
||
- **2019-03-19** Sent for concurrence. ORDERED SENT FORTHWITH.
|
||
- **2019-03-21** Reports Read
|
||
- **2019-03-21** On motion by Senator CLAXTON of Androscoggin the Majority Ought to Pass Report ACCEPTED. in concurrence
|
||
- **2019-03-21** READ ONCE `reading-1`
|
||
- **2019-03-21** ASSIGNED FOR SECOND READING NEXT LEGISLATIVE DAY.
|
||
- **2019-03-26** COMMITTEE ON BILLS IN THE SECOND READING REPORTS NO FURTHER VERBAL AMENDMENTS NECESSARY. REPORT ACCEPTED.
|
||
- **2019-03-26** READ A SECOND TIME and PASSED TO BE ENGROSSED, in concurrence. `reading-2`
|
||
- **2019-03-26** Ordered sent down forthwith
|
||
- **2019-03-28** PASSED TO BE ENACTED. `passage`
|
||
- **2019-03-28** Sent for concurrence. ORDERED SENT FORTHWITH.
|
||
- **2019-04-02** PASSED TO BE ENACTED, in concurrence. `passage`
|
||
- **2019-04-11** Signed by Governor `executive-signature`
